A Nigerian priest, Rev. Oluoma, said that various churches have turned worship into entertainment. The pastor said this during a recent sermon at his church.

During this sermon, Fr. Oluoma revealed that evangelists charge millions of people just to lead ten minutes of worship in churches. Considering the example of the famous gospel singer in Nigeria, Mercy Chinwo, she revealed that she charges up to 10 million naira to perform in church.

“We have made religious worship expensive. If I have to bring Mercy Chinwo here to sing, how much will I have to pay? How much do you think she will charge? 10 million naira. Then I will have to collect the money from church members to pay her.

These are the tragedies we have brought into the church. An artist will come to the church to minister for 10 million or 5 million, and that’s too much. I’m not against paying her; you must pay her because you invited her.” He said.
